NJANG Conducts Flyover for COVID-19 Front Line Workers B-Roll
177th Fighter Wing - NJ Air National Guard
April 7, 2020 | 2:37
B-roll video of U.S. Air Force F-16 Fighting Falcons assigned to the 177th Fighter Wing in Egg Harbor Township N.J., and a KC-135R Stratotanker assigned to the 108th Wing from Joint Base McGuire-Dix-Lakehurst, N.J., performing a flyover May 12, 2020, across various locations in the tri-state area. The New Jersey Air National Guard identified areas with significant numbers of front-line healthcare workers, first responders and essential employees on duty combating COVID-19 and conducted a joint flyover as part of #AirForceSalutes in an effort to honor them. (U.S. Air National Guard video by Staff Sgt. Cristina J. Allen)
